Highlights and Attractions
Visitors to the Smithsonian Center for Folklife and Cultural Heritage can enjoy a variety of attractions and activities, including: Live performances of music, dance, and theater from around the world. Exhibitions on topics such as cultural identity, traditional crafts, and food culture. Educational programs for children and adults, including workshops, lectures, and cultural demonstrations. The Festival Marketplace, which offers a unique shopping experience featuring traditional crafts and products from around the world. The Smithsonian Center for Folklife and Cultural Heritage is a unique and fascinating destination that offers a window into the diverse cultural traditions of communities from around the world. Through its programs, exhibitions, and research initiatives, the center promotes cross-cultural understanding and exchange, fostering a deeper appreciation and respect for the richness of global cultures.
